码界领航:Python技术主管成长基石,开发基础与技能提升
在技术飞速迭代的当下,Python 已成为技术主管职业生涯中不可或缺的核心技能。而夯实开发基础、持续提升技能,是技术主管实现职业进阶的首要任务。
扎实的 Python 开发基础是技术主管成长的起点。技术主管需深入理解 Python 的基本语法、数据结构与控制流程,这是构建所有程序的逻辑根基。同时,要熟练掌握 NumPy、Pandas、Matplotlib 等核心库,它们在数据处理、科学计算和可视化领域应用广泛,能助力技术主管高效处理项目中的数据相关任务。此外,熟悉 Python 的网络编程、多线程和异步编程技术也至关重要,这些知识是提升开发效率、优化程序性能的关键。
随着经验积累,技术主管必须不断提升技能。一方面,要紧跟 Python 语言发展,学习并应用 Python 3.x 的新特性,如海象运算符、类型提示等,以充分发挥语言的最新功能;另一方面,要精通 Django、Flask 等 Web 开发框架,以及 Git、Docker 等版本控制和容器化工具,这些工具能大幅提升团队开发效率与项目管理水平。在性能优化方面,技术主管需深入研究 Python 的异步编程和并发编程技术,通过合理运用这些技术,提高应用程序的响应速度和处理能力,满足日益增长的业务需求。
热门跟贴